Cello Wine & Cocktail Bistro

226 E 53rd St, New York
10.0
Google Maps
Cello Wine & Cocktail Bistro
Recent photos
Review media preview
Reviews for you
Turtle Bay, Manhattan
Kailey
KaileyNov 5
10.0
Review media
Sof
Sof3d
Turtle Bay, Manhattan
10.0